Helen was born November 22nd, 1923 in Wells, MN to parents William and Milla (Brandt) Schumaker. Helen spent many years working at, what she affectionately called, "the chicken plant". After retirement, she kept busy with volunteering at the Senior Nutrition Meals, Meals on Wheels and helping at quilting groups. Helen had a great sense of humor and loved a good practical joke! She loved to make all types of needlecraft projects and enjoyed giving them as gifts. After Helen moved to the Shepherd's Inn, she kept busy with Word Search books, sometimes completing an entire book in just a few days. Helen had a strong love of God and her country. She was a proud member of the Wells American Legion Auxiliary for many years and Good Shepherd Lutheran Church.
She is survived by her sisters Esther Haugen, Frida (Carroll) Gullord and Gladys Borkowski; sister-in-law Phyllis Schumaker; step-daughter Charlene Harris; and several nieces and nephews
Helen is preceded in death by her parents; her husband Charles; sisters Lillian Kahler and Eleanora Hahn; brother Melvin Schumaker; sisters-in-law Loretta Gaines, Phyllis Latusek and Elsie White; brothers-in-law Allen Borkowski, Lester Kahler, Alvin Haugen, Melvin Hahn, Wilbert Gaines and Alvin Gaines; and step son-in-law Ray Harris.
